I don't think that's a motion capture suit. It has none of the doo dads that motion capture suits usually have on them. I think this is instead a stunt spotter watching for faults on the lines of the actors in the air. He's in blue to hide him from the final shot.

29

u/TheUmbrellaMan1 5d ago

That's definitely not a motion capture suit. It's likely a stand-in for a CG character. In bts footage of Avatar movies you can see when they film a live-action portion, they sometimes have a guy in a blue suit doing stand-in for Na'vi/Avatar. The actual motion capture is done seperately on another stage and the finished CG character is later integrated in the live-action footage. Very long, complicated process.
